【易语言教程--分割文本(计次循环)】在使用易语言进行编程时,处理文本数据是一项常见的任务。其中,“分割文本”和“计次循环”是两个非常实用的功能模块。通过结合这两者,可以实现对字符串的高效处理和批量操作。
以下是对“易语言教程--分割文本 计次循环”的总结与说明:
一、知识点总结
模块名称 | 功能描述 | 使用场景举例 |
分割文本 | 将一个字符串按照指定的分隔符拆分成多个子字符串 | 如:将“苹果,香蕉,橘子”按逗号分割成三个水果名称 |
计次循环 | 根据设定的次数重复执行一段代码 | 如:循环10次,每次输出不同的信息或处理不同的数据 |
组合使用 | 先对文本进行分割,再通过计次循环逐个处理分割后的结果 | 如:读取文件中的多行数据,每行进行解析并存储到变量中 |
二、使用方法详解
1. 分割文本
在易语言中,可以使用“_取文本左边”、“_取文本右边”、“_取文本中间”等函数,也可以使用“_分割文本”函数直接按指定分隔符分割字符串。
示例代码:
```easy
s = "苹果,香蕉,橘子"
分割后 = _分割文本(s, ",")
```
2. 计次循环
使用“重定义循环”语句,设置循环次数,并在循环体内处理每个分割后的文本片段。
示例代码:
```easy
计次循环首 (分割后.计数, i)
输出调试文本(分割后[i])
计次循环尾 ()
```
3. 组合应用
将分割后的文本通过循环逐个处理,例如统计数量、拼接字符串、写入文件等。
完整示例:
```easy
s = "苹果,香蕉,橘子"
分割后 = _分割文本(s, ",")
计次循环首 (分割后.计数, i)
输出调试文本("第" + 到文本(i) + "个水果是:" + 分割后[i])
计次循环尾 ()
```
三、注意事项
- 分割文本时要注意分隔符是否正确,避免因格式问题导致分割失败。
- 在使用计次循环时,确保循环次数与分割后的文本数量一致,防止越界访问。
- 可以结合“选择判断”语句,在循环中添加条件判断,实现更复杂的逻辑控制。
四、总结
“易语言教程--分割文本 计次循环”是一个非常实用的组合功能,能够帮助开发者高效地处理文本数据。掌握这两个功能的使用方法,可以大大提升程序的灵活性和实用性。无论是日常的数据处理还是自动化脚本开发,都能发挥重要作用。